DLE Components 0.0.1 : компоненты
Модуль предназначен для реализации альтернативного способа вывода данных в DLE.
Модуль делится на 3 основных сущности:
1. Компонент
Тут хранится информация о типе компонента, его описание. Типичные примеры компонентов: актёры, фильмы, товары, новости и т.п.
2. Элемент
Структурная единица компонента. У каждого элемента есть минимальный набор данных для вывода (название, описание, изображение).
3. Дополнительные поля
Основное место хранения данных. На данный момент предполагается реализовать 12 типов дополнительных полей:
- Простое текстовое поле
- Многострочное тестовое поле
- Число
- Цена
- Файл (пока не реализовано)
- Список
- Чекбокс
- Радио-кнопка
- Дата
- Привязка к новости
- Привязка к элементу компонента
- Картинка (пока не реализовано)
Все поля, кроме чек-боксов и радио-кнопок могут быть множественными.
Важно: модуль находится в стадии начальной разработки.
• Кодировка: utf-8
• Автор: ПафНутиЙ
• Источник
Посетители, находящиеся в группе Гость, не могут оставлять комментарии к данной публикации.